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: (1) 20 – 80 years of age (2) Diagnosis of hemorrhagic or ischemic stroke (3) The participants can move a proximal part of the affected arm: the Manual Muscle Testing at least grade 3 of arm and less than grade 3 of hand (the participants can move upper extremity against gravity but cannot grasp something effectively). (4) Sufficient cognitive and language abilities to understand and follow instructions. (5) Adequate balance while seating at least 30 minutes. (6) Vital signs, neurological signs and medical conditions are stable. (7) The participants must leave therapy or training of hand function before the assessment for the recruitment at least 48 hours.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Musculoskeletal problems such as severe pain in any joints of the paretic extremity, instability of the wrist in the affected arm, etc. Mental disorders and cognitive impairment: Thai Mental State Examination (TMSE) score ≤23 Contracture of shoulder joint, elbow joint, wrist joint and finger in the affected arm that hinders to use a soft robot. Stroke patient who has ataxia or severe incoordination The participants cannot wear a soft robot, such as allergic material case, etc.
